Explore the Ancient Village of Duong Lam
Duong Lam Village, an ancient Vietnamese hamlet, offers visitors a unique glimpse into the country’s rural heritage. Designated a national relic site, this well-preserved village showcases traditional Vietnamese architecture, including centuries-old communal houses and pagodas.
Visitors can explore narrow alleys, rice fields, and tranquil settings dotted with banyan trees and water buffaloes. The highlight is witnessing locals going about their daily lives, providing an authentic cultural experience.
Whether cycling or riding in an electric car, travelers can enjoy Duong Lam’s timeless ambiance and gain insights into Vietnam’s countryside traditions.

One of the highlights of visiting Duong Lam Village is indulging in the local specialty, Che Lam.
This sweet beverage is made by boiling sticky rice, coconut milk, and brown sugar.
Che Lam is a cherished part of the village’s culinary heritage, offering visitors a taste of traditional Vietnamese countryside flavors.
Served warm, the creamy and comforting drink is the perfect accompaniment to strolling through the peaceful village streets.

Visit the Historic Mong Phu Communal House and Mia Pagoda
During the visit, travelers can explore the historic Mong Phu Communal House, dating back to the mid-16th century.
This impressive structure offers a glimpse into Vietnam’s rich cultural heritage.
Nearby, the Mia Pagoda, one of the 10 oldest pagodas in Vietnam, dating back to the 15th century, also awaits discovery.
Visitors can wander through its serene grounds and admire the intricate architecture and Buddhist statues.
These ancient sites provide a profound connection to Vietnam’s past, allowing travelers to enjoy the country’s long-standing traditions and spirituality.
